Obituary of Colleen Griffin Colleen E. Dougherty Zeller Griffin Colleen E. Dougherty Zeller Griffin, age 92, passed away peacefully on Saturday, August 11, 2018 at Bickford Sunrise Senior Living. She was born in Erie on August 17, 1925, the daughter of the late Raymond and Rosella Johnson Dougherty. Colleen was a graduate of East H.S. and was a member of St. Jude R.C. Church. She enjoyed golfing with her daughter-in-law and friends. Besides her parents, she was preceded in death by her first husband Harland S. Zeller, her second husband Richard W. Griffin, and one brother John Dougherty. She is survived by one daughter Kristine A. Zeller Baker (fiancé Edward Mazza) of Mentor, OH, one son Dean P. Zeller (Susan) of Erie, three grandchildren; Corey Zeller of Erie, Jonathan Baker of Louisville, KY, Geoffrey Baker of HI, one great-grandson Malcolm Zeller, and one brother Raymond “Mickey” Dougherty of Erie, and many nieces and nephews. Private services were held at the convenience of the family through the Dusckas-Martin Funeral Home and Crematory, Inc., 4216 Sterrettania Rd. In lieu of flowers, memorial contributions may be made to the Tamarack Wildlife Rehab Center, 21601 Stull Rd., Saegertown, PA 16433
